Enzon Pharmaceuticals, Inc. today announced that the first patient has been treated in the Phase 1 study of PEG-SN38 for pediatric cancer patients. PEG-SN38 or EZN-2208 is Enzon's PEGylated form of SN38, the active metabolite of the cancer drug Camptosar® (irinotecan HCl injection). The study is designed to find the recommended dose of PEG-SN38 in pediatric patients. The PEG-SN38 compound is currently being evaluated in Phase 2 studies for metastatic colorectal and breast cancer.
